Responsibilities and tasks
Typical responsibilities and tasks include, but are not limited to:
- Review medical documents, such as patient records, treatment plans, lab reports, and diagnostic imaging results, to ensure completeness.
- Identify missing unclear information and collaborate with medical professionals and healthcare providers to obtain necessary documentation or clarify existing information.
- Maintain an uptodate understanding of medical documentation requirements.
- Ensure patient privacy and confidentiality by adhering to relevant privacy laws.
- Create and maintain a tracking system to monitor the status of document reviews and follow up on outstanding issues in a timely manner.
- Provide regular reports on the status of document reviews, identifying trends and areas for improvement.
- Collaborate with other team members to develop and implement best practices for medical document review, including the development of training materials and the provision of ongoing guidance to medical professionals and healthcare providers.
- Participate in quality improvement initiatives and contribute to the ongoing improvement of medical documentation processes and systems.
